Learning notes

Explanation

ราวๆ marks a figure as approximate, leaving some room on either side of the stated value. It can be used with numbers referring to people, prices, times, ages, distances, durations, and many other measurable quantities. It consists of ราว plus the repetition mark ๆ. It may be written as ราวๆ or with a space as ราว ๆ. The reduplicated form has a soft, conversational feel.

Usage

It is common in everyday situations when estimating a head count, suggesting a flexible meeting time, or giving a rough price, distance, age, or duration. It is also useful when an exact figure is known but unnecessary.

Caution

It normally comes before the approximate number, quantity, or time, as in ราวๆ สิบคน (“about ten people”). Avoid combinations such as ประมาณราวๆ; since both words mark approximation, one is normally enough.

Differences from similar words

1 about synonyms

  • ประมาณ is a general-purpose word meaning “approximately” and works in both conversation and writing. ราวๆ has a softer “somewhere around” feel and is especially natural in everyday speech.

  • ราว has the same approximate meaning and is concise and common in writing or news reports. ราวๆ is its reduplicated form and sounds softer and more conversational.
